Was there another name for the Milwaukee Brewers?

This franchise started out in 1969 as the Seattle Pilots. The team moved to Milwaukee in 1970 and began play that same year known as the Milwaukee Brewers. They have used that name since.The Milwaukee Braves played in Milwaukee from 1953 to 1965, then moved to Atlanta


The Brewers franchise started as what team in 1969 before moving to Milwaukee in 1970?

The Brewers entered the American League as an expansion team in 1969 as the Seattle Pilots.

Who hit the first brewer home run in their team history?

The Brewers franchise began in 1969 as the Seattle Pilots. The team moved to Milwaukee and became the Brewers in 1970. The first home run by a Milwaukee Brewer was hit by Danny Walton on April 11, 1970. The first home run in franchise history was hit by Mike Hegan in the first inning of the first game in franchise history (April 8, 1969).
